Trading volume for TMTSU appears in line with typical SPAC units, reflecting limited speculative activity and a wait-and-see posture from investors. The current price of $10.15 sits modestly above the trust value floor commonly associated with SPAC units, indicating a slight premium that may be driven by market confidence in management's ability to secure a target. Within the SPAC sector, units like TMTSU often trade in a narrow range until a definitive agreement is announced, at which point price action can become more dynamic. The unchanged move on the session suggests a balance of buying and selling interest, with no outsized catalyst currently in play. Investor focus remains on any regulatory filings, shareholder updates, or rumors regarding a potential business combination. The $10.15 price level is slightly above the typical redemption price of $10.00, implying that the market is ascribing a modest probability to a successful merger rather than a liquidation scenario. Without fresh news, the stock is likely to continue trading within a tight bandwidth, supported by the trust value and capped by uncertainty around the timing and terms of any deal.

Skilled investors apply judgment alongside numbers. Looking ahead, TMTSU’s next major move will likely depend on developments surrounding a potential business combination. If management announces a target or files a definitive agreement, the unit could rally toward resistance at $10.66 or potentially break higher, especially if the target is well-received by the market. Conversely, if no deal materializes within the typical SPAC timeline, the stock may drift lower toward support at $9.64 or even toward the trust value, reflecting a lack of premium. Factors that could influence future performance include overall SPAC market sentiment, regulatory changes affecting de-SPAC transactions, and the quality of any target company. Investors should also consider the risk of shareholder redemptions, which could pressure the unit price. Given the current stability, a cautious approach is warranted. The stock could trade in a narrow range until a clearer catalyst emerges, so monitoring news flow and proxy filings will be essential. The $10.15 level may act as a pivot point, and a break above resistance or below support could define the next trend.
